Introduction to Stored Procedures A stored procedure is a set of SQL statements that can be executed multiple times with different input parameters. They provide a way to encapsulate complex logic and database interactions, making it easier to maintain and reuse code.

Introduction to DataFrames and Pandas A DataFrame is a two-dimensional table of data with rows and columns, similar to an Excel spreadsheet or a SQL table. Pandas is a powerful library in Python that provides data structures and functions for efficiently handling structured data, including tabular data such as DataFrames.
